| #include "PutUDP.h" |
| |
| #include "range/v3/range/conversion.hpp" |
| |
| #include "utils/gsl.h" |
| #include "utils/expected.h" |
| #include "core/ProcessContext.h" |
| #include "core/ProcessSession.h" |
| #include "core/PropertyBuilder.h" |
| #include "core/Resource.h" |
| #include "core/logging/LoggerConfiguration.h" |
| |
| #include "asio/ip/udp.hpp" |
| |
| using asio::ip::udp; |
| |
| namespace org::apache::nifi::minifi::processors { |
| |
| const core::Property PutUDP::Hostname = core::PropertyBuilder::createProperty("Hostname") |
| ->withDescription("The ip address or hostname of the destination.") |
| ->withDefaultValue("localhost") |
| ->isRequired(true) |
| ->supportsExpressionLanguage(true) |
| ->build(); |
| |
| const core::Property PutUDP::Port = core::PropertyBuilder::createProperty("Port") |
| ->withDescription("The port on the destination. Can be a service name like ssh or http, as defined in /etc/services.") |
| ->isRequired(true) |
| ->supportsExpressionLanguage(true) |
| ->build(); |
| |
| const core::Relationship PutUDP::Success{"success", "FlowFiles that are sent to the destination are sent out this relationship."}; |
| const core::Relationship PutUDP::Failure{"failure", "FlowFiles that encountered IO errors are send out this relationship."}; |
| |
| PutUDP::PutUDP(const std::string& name, const utils::Identifier& uuid) |
| :Processor(name, uuid), logger_{core::logging::LoggerFactory<PutUDP>::getLogger()} |
| { } |
| |
| PutUDP::~PutUDP() = default; |
| |
| void PutUDP::initialize() { |
| setSupportedProperties(properties()); |
| setSupportedRelationships(relationships()); |
| } |
| |
| void PutUDP::notifyStop() {} |
| |
| void PutUDP::onSchedule(core::ProcessContext* const context, core::ProcessSessionFactory*) { |
| gsl_Expects(context); |
| |
| // if the required properties are missing or empty even before evaluating the EL expression, then we can throw in onSchedule, before we waste any flow files |
| if (context->getProperty(Hostname).value_or(std::string{}).empty()) { |
| throw Exception{ExceptionType::PROCESSOR_EXCEPTION, "missing hostname"}; |
| } |
| if (context->getProperty(Port).value_or(std::string{}).empty()) { |
| throw Exception{ExceptionType::PROCESSOR_EXCEPTION, "missing port"}; |
| } |
| } |
| |
| void PutUDP::onTrigger(core::ProcessContext* context, core::ProcessSession* const session) { |
| gsl_Expects(context && session); |
| |
| const auto flow_file = session->get(); |
| if (!flow_file) { |
| yield(); |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| const auto hostname = context->getProperty(Hostname, flow_file).value_or(std::string{}); |
| const auto port = context->getProperty(Port, flow_file).value_or(std::string{}); |
| if (hostname.empty() || port.empty()) { |
| logger_->log_error("[%s] invalid target endpoint: hostname: %s, port: %s", flow_file->getUUIDStr(), |
| hostname.empty() ? "(empty)" : hostname.c_str(), |
| port.empty() ? "(empty)" : port.c_str()); |
| session->transfer(flow_file, Failure); |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| const auto data = session->readBuffer(flow_file); |
| if (data.status < 0) { |
| session->transfer(flow_file, Failure); |
| return; |
| } |
| |
| asio::io_context io_context; |
| |
| const auto resolve_hostname = [&io_context, &hostname, &port]() -> nonstd::expected<udp::resolver::results_type, std::error_code> { |
| udp::resolver resolver(io_context); |
| std::error_code error_code; |
| auto results = resolver.resolve(hostname, port, error_code); |
| if (error_code) |
| return nonstd::make_unexpected(error_code); |
| return results; |
| }; |
| |
| const auto send_data_to_endpoint = [&io_context, &data, &logger = this->logger_](const udp::resolver::results_type& resolved_query) -> nonstd::expected<void, std::error_code> { |
| std::error_code error; |
| for (const auto& resolver_entry : resolved_query) { |
| error.clear(); |
| udp::socket socket(io_context); |
| socket.open(resolver_entry.endpoint().protocol(), error); |
| if (error) { |
| logger->log_debug("opening %s socket failed due to %s ", resolver_entry.endpoint().protocol() == udp::v4() ? "IPv4" : "IPv6", error.message()); |
| continue; |
| } |
| socket.send_to(asio::buffer(data.buffer), resolver_entry.endpoint(), udp::socket::message_flags{}, error); |
| if (error) { |
| core::logging::LOG_DEBUG(logger) << "sending to endpoint " << resolver_entry.endpoint() << " failed due to " << error.message(); |
| continue; |
| } |
| core::logging::LOG_DEBUG(logger) << "sending to endpoint " << resolver_entry.endpoint() << " succeeded"; |
| return {}; |
| } |
| return nonstd::make_unexpected(error); |
| }; |
| |
| const auto transfer_to_success = [&session, &flow_file]() -> void { |
| session->transfer(flow_file, Success); |
| }; |
| |
| const auto transfer_to_failure = [&session, &flow_file, &logger = this->logger_](std::error_code ec) -> void { |
| gsl_Expects(ec); |
| logger->log_error("%s", ec.message()); |
| session->transfer(flow_file, Failure); |
| }; |
| |
| resolve_hostname() |
| | utils::flatMap(send_data_to_endpoint) |
| | utils::map(transfer_to_success) |
| | utils::orElse(transfer_to_failure); |
| } |
| |
| REGISTER_RESOURCE(PutUDP, Processor); |
| |
| } // namespace org::apache::nifi::minifi::processors |
